Marcus Gilbert: Announces retirement
Gilbert, who opted out of the 2020 season, announced his retirement from the NFL on Monday.
The Cardinals traded a sixth-round pick for Gilbert during the 2019 offseason, but he subsequently tore his ACL and never appeared in a game for the team. Previously, the 2011 second-round pick logged time in 88 games with the Steelers, 87 of which were starts. Gilbert's retirement won't shake up Arizona's offensive line much, as the team already has re-signed 2020 starting right tackle Kelvin Beachum.

Cardinals' Marcus Gilbert: Opts out of 2020 campaign
Gilbert plans to opt out of the 2020 season, Adam Schefter of ESPN reports.
Gilbert, who had been working his way back from an ACL tear that he suffered last September, was projected to work for the Cardinals as a high-end backup at the offensive tackle position.

Cardinals' Marcus Gilbert: Shifts to NFI list
The Cardinals placed Gilbert on the active/non-football illness list Sunday, Albert Breer of TheMMQB.com reports.
In addition to his undisclosed illness, Gilbert is working his way back from an ACL tear suffered last September. The Cardinals stand to rely on him as a high-end backup at the offensive tackle position when healthy.

Cardinals' Marcus Gilbert: Back with Cards
Gilbert (knee) has signed a one-year contract to return to the Cardinals, Josh Weinfuss of ESPN.com reports.
Gilbert tore his right ACL last September, but when healthy, Weinfuss notes that the 6-foot-6, 330-pounder, who was drafted by Pittsburgh 63rd overall back in 2001 -- "can be a very effective right tackle." Additionally, Weinfuss suggests that the team's re-signing of Gilbert makes using a high draft pick on a tackle less look likely for the Cardinals.

Cardinals' Marcus Gilbert: On track for training camp
Gilbert (knee) expects to resume practicing in some capacity during OTAs and ramp up his activity for training camp, Kyle Odegard of the Cardinals' official site reports.
Gilbert suffered a torn ACL just days before the 2019 regular season began, and he missed the entire campaign as a result. The veteran right tackle has appeared in just 12 games across the last three years. An impending unrestricted free agent, Gilbert expects to be fully healthy in time to kick off the 2020 season and said he would "love" to re-sign with the Cardinals.
